ul测试项目的重要性及其对网页性能的影响
在当今快速发展的网络世界中,ul测试项目已成为前端开发人员不可忽视的重要环节。这种测试不仅关乎网页的性能表现,更直接影响用户的浏览体验。通过深入探讨ul测试项目,我们可以了解如何有效提升网页加载速度、优化用户界面响应,从而为用户提供更加流畅和愉悦的网络体验。
ul测试项目的核心内容及实施方法
ul测试项目主要关注无序列表(Unordered List)元素在网页中的渲染效果和性能表现。这种测试涉及多个方面,包括列表项的数量、嵌套深度、样式复杂度等。实施ul测试项目时,开发人员通常会创建包含大量列表项的测试页面,模拟真实环境下的极端情况。
在进行ul测试时,我们需要关注以下几个关键指标:
1. 渲染速度:测量浏览器渲染大量列表项所需的时间。
2. 滚动性能:评估在长列表中滚动时的流畅度。
3. 内存占用:监控浏览器在处理大量列表项时的内存使用情况。
4. 样式应用效率:分析不同CSS样式对列表渲染性能的影响。
通过对这些指标的测试和分析,开发人员可以找出性能瓶颈,并针对性地进行优化。
ul测试项目的优化策略
为了提高ul测试项目的效果,我们可以采取以下优化策略:
1. 虚拟滚动:对于包含大量列表项的页面,可以实现虚拟滚动技术。这种方法只渲染可视区域内的列表项,大大减少了DOM元素的数量,从而提升页面性能。
2. 延迟加载:采用延迟加载策略,初始只加载部分列表项,随着用户滚动逐步加载更多内容。这种方法可以显著提高页面的初始加载速度。
3. CSS优化:精简CSS规则,避免使用过于复杂的选择器。合理使用CSS继承特性,减少重复的样式声明。
4. 避免过度嵌套:控制列表的嵌套深度,过深的嵌套会增加渲染复杂度,影响性能。
5. 使用CSS动画:对于需要动态效果的列表项,优先使用CSS动画而非JavaScript动画,以减轻浏览器的负担。
ul测试项目的工具选择
选择合适的工具对于有效执行ul测试项目至关重要。市面上有多种工具可供选择,其中ONES 研发管理平台提供了全面的测试管理功能,特别适合进行包括ul测试在内的各种前端性能测试。ONES不仅支持测试用例的管理和执行,还能帮助团队协作和跟踪测试进度,是提高测试效率的理想选择。
除了ONES,还有一些专门的性能测试工具值得考虑:
1. Chrome DevTools:内置于Chrome浏览器,提供强大的性能分析功能。
2. Lighthouse:Google开发的开源工具,可以全面评估网页性能、可访问性等指标。
3. WebPageTest:提供详细的性能报告,包括首次渲染时间、完全加载时间等关键指标。
4. JMeter:虽然主要用于后端负载测试,但也可以用于模拟大量用户访问前端页面的场景。
ul测试项目的最佳实践
要充分发挥ul测试项目的效果,我们需要遵循一些最佳实践:
1. 制定明确的测试目标:在开始测试前,明确定义性能指标和目标值,如页面加载时间不超过3秒,滚动时帧率保持在60fps以上等。
2. 模拟真实环境:在测试中尽可能模拟真实的用户环境,包括不同的设备、网络条件和浏览器版本。
3. 持续监控:将性能测试集成到持续集成/持续部署(CI/CD)流程中,确保每次代码更新都不会对性能造成负面影响。
4. 关注用户体验:除了关注技术指标,还要重视用户的实际感受。可以通过用户反馈和行为分析来评估优化效果。
5. 定期回顾和优化:技术和用户需求都在不断evolving,因此需要定期回顾测试结果,并根据新的情况调整优化策略。
通过实施这些最佳实践,结合适当的工具和优化策略,ul测试项目可以有效提升网页性能和用户体验。在竞争激烈的互联网世界中,优秀的ul性能不仅能提高用户满意度,还能为企业带来实际的商业价值。
结语:ul测试项目的未来发展趋势
随着web技术的不断进步,ul测试项目也在不断evolving。未来,我们可能会看到更多智能化的测试工具,能够自动识别性能瓶颈并给出优化建议。同时,随着移动设备和物联网的普及,ul测试项目也将更多地关注跨平台性能和响应式设计。无论技术如何变迁,提升用户体验始终是ul测试项目的核心目标。通过持续关注和优化ul测试项目,我们可以为用户创造更加流畅、高效的网络体验,推动web技术的进步和发展。